Bega Valley Shire Council is completing a road pavement and intersection upgrade on Arthur Kaine Drive, Merimbula from Friday, April 8 to Saturday, May 21, weather permitting.

Council's project services manager, Daniel Djikic said the work covers a section of about 150 metres north of the current entrance to Merimbula Airport.
"The works involve road pavement renewal, and the creation and widening of a new intersection that will lead into the general aviation precinct at the airport, which is currently under construction," Mr Djikic said.
"Motorists will experience traffic delays on Arthur Kaine Drive during this period and a 40 km/hour speed limit.
"The current traffic controls in place will change after Anzac Day when we introduce temporary traffic lights and single lane traffic for a period of up to eight weeks," he said.
"Access to Merimbula Airport will remain unchanged."
